When you call for a chimney repair estimate, several variables influence the total. The height of your chimney and how easily we can reach the roof play a big part. The specific materials needed—whether it’s custom brick matching, stainless steel liners, or specialized mortar—also affect your final bill. If there is hidden internal damage like crumbling flue tiles or structural shifting, that requires more labor and specialized equipment than a simple exterior patch. We always evaluate the extent of the wear and tear to give you a clear picture of what’s needed to keep your home safe.

In Laredo, homeowners insurance generally covers chimney repairs if the damage was caused by a sudden and accidental event, such as a fire or severe storm. Routine wear and tear, lack of maintenance, or issues stemming from poor construction are typically not covered. It's essential to review your policy or contact your insurance provider for clarification. We can provide a detailed quote for your records.
